It is best to get a diagnosis to check for any other symptoms. Telehealth services provide quick diagnosis, treatment and treatment for ADHD (and other disorders) via an online consultation. These websites promise a quicker and less expensive way to diagnose a patient than traditional methods of referral, testing and therapy, which can take weeks or months. These companies charge a one-time cost for a brief assessment and then prescribe medications or therapy as required. This service comes with some potential risks. The most frequent mistake is misdiagnosis. risk. It can lead to improper treatment or worsening of the condition. Self-assessment tools may provide an idea of the way your brain works however they cannot replace a formal diagnosis from a health professional. They are meant to serve as a guide to identify your challenges, so that you can identify the most effective strategies for managing your ADHD symptoms and improving the quality of your life.
